Preview: Williams vs. Colusa

The Williams Yellowjackets will look to defend their home pitch on Tuesday against the Colusa RedHawks at 3:00 p.m. Both squads will be entering this one on the heels of a big victory.

Williams put another one in the bag last Thursday to keep their perfect season alive. Their defense stepped up to hand Maxwell a 4-0 shutout. Given Williams' advantage in MaxPreps' California soccer rankings (they are ranked 243rd, while Maxwell is ranked 869th),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.

Williams hit Maxwell with a three-pronged attack, as the team got scores from Ernie Lemus (2), Salvador Ruiz, and Adrian Solis.

Meanwhile, two teams were on the hunt for playoff glory, but only Colusa walked away with it. They blew past the Lions 4-0. Colusa's defense has been rock solid lately; the team hasn't given up a goal in their last three matches.

Colusa's lineup was just a bit different on Thursday as Eric Gonzales got a bit more time on the pitch (70 vs. his season average of 42.5). Gonzales made the most of the opportunity, scoring a goal. A few more games like that and he might be seeing even more time going forward.

Williams pushed their record up to 16-0 with that victory, which was their ninth straight at home. As for Colusa, the victory got them back to even at 9-9-3.

Williams took their victory against Colusa when the teams last played back in December of 2023 by a conclusive 4-0. Will Williams repeat their success, or does Colusa have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
